JavaScript Excel 是基于JavaScript技術開發的一款在線電子表格工具,它具有快速、簡單易用、功能齊全等優點,是網頁中進行展示統計數據的一種常用工具。
JavaScript Excel 參照了微軟的Excel的設計風格,有著類似的菜單、工具欄和格式功能等基礎功能,而且與Excel的兼容性也較高。JavaScript Excel具有以下幾個優點:
- 在線操作,無需下載安裝軟件。
- 支持跨平臺,可以在各種操作系統和瀏覽器中使用。
- 功能強大,比如支持多種數據格式導入和導出、數據篩選排序、圖表展示等。
- 可自定義樣式和格式,可以滿足不同展示需求和個性化要求。
下面我們通過代碼舉例說明JavaScript Excel的使用。
function sumData(columnName){ var total = 0; var data = getAllData(); for(var i = 0; i< data.length; i++){ var rowData = data[i]; var columnData = rowData[columnName]; var num = parseInt(columnData); if(!isNaN(num)){ total += num; } } return total; }
上面的代碼是一個求和方法,它接收一個列名作為參數,然后遍歷所有數據中該列的數據,將可以轉換為數字的數據相加后返回總和。
在JavaScript Excel中使用該方法,只需要將其放在相應的腳本位置中,并在工作表中對應位置使用函數調用即可:
=sumData("A")
上面的代碼表示將A列的所有可以轉換為數字的數據相加,結果會在當前單元格中顯示。
除了常規函數,JavaScript Excel還集成了其他功能,比如圖表展示、數據導入 / 導出等。其中數據導入可以支持多種格式,比如CSV、Excel、SQL等;而數據導出也支持將數據保存為多種格式,以便于在其他場合使用。
綜上所述,JavaScript Excel 是一款非常實用的在線電子表格工具,在網頁展示數據和進行數據統計時非常方便。不僅如此,通過JavaScript Excel的學習,我們可以提高JavaScript語言的應用能力,在日常開發中也會受益。